My local paper had a nice piece today about service dogs. There is an organization here in Canton named Canines Helping Independent People (CHIP) that trains assistance dogs, and they just graduated a new class of dogs yesterday.

Brenda Mosley, herself disabled, is the executive director of the program which seeks to help in three areas:

  • Selecting, training, and placing service dogs
  • Certifying existing helper dogs
  • Educating the public about assistance dogs

Ms. Mosley started a program at Goodwill which has since been discontinued, and she started CHIP, named after her dog, in 1997.
